Descrição
Resumo:The Working Group of the Section of Paediatric Gastroenterology and Nutrition of the Portuguese Society of Paediatrics established a protocol for the investigation of children with acute hepatitis. The main purpose of this proposal is to allow appropriate etiologic investigations and avoid unnecessary tests that are expensive and do not add relevant information for the correct follow-up of these patients.
